About
Amtrak is the main passenger train operator in the United States, providing medium- and long-distance intercity services across 46 states and three Canadian provinces. Operating over 300 trains daily and serving more than 500 destinations, Amtrak connects cities and regions nationwide through routes such as the high-speed Acela in the Northeast Corridor, the scenic Coast Starlight along the West Coast, and the Empire Builder linking Chicago to the Midwest and the Pacific Northwest. Other notable services include the Northeast Regional, Keystone Service, and the unique Auto Train, which allows passengers to bring their cars onboard. Amtrak offers a variety of classes to suit different budgets and travel needs, including Coach, Business, First Class, and Sleeper Class with options like Roomettes, Bedrooms, and Bedroom Suites for overnight journeys. Ticket types include Saver, Value, Flexible, Business, and Premium. Onboard amenities vary by service but may include comfortable seating, Wi-Fi, power outlets, dining options, and lounge access on select trains. Popular routes include Washington, D.C.–Boston, San Diego–San Luis Obispo, San Jose–Sacramento, and Chicago–Seattle.

United States Dollar

Costs are moderate for a small coastal city. Casual dining is affordable, while seafood spots and hotels can cost more in peak season.

Average meal costs

Budget
USD 10-18 for fast food, deli, or casual takeout.
Mid-range
USD 20-40 per person at a standard restaurant.
Fine dining
USD 50-90+ per person at upscale or seafood-focused places.
Coffee
USD 3-6 for drip coffee or a basic latte.

Tipping culture

Tip 18-20% in restaurants; 20%+ for great service. Bars: USD 1-2 per drink. Taxis/rideshares: 10-15%. Hotel staff: USD 2-5. Not usually expected for counter coffee.

Exploring New London: A Journey Through History and Culture

Welcome to the United States Coast Guard Academy, established in 1876, where future leaders of the U.S. Coast Guard are trained with a strong emphasis on discipline and service. This prestigious institution not only plays a crucial role in national security but also embodies the spirit of maritime heritage that is vital to New London’s identity. As you explore its stunning campus along the Thames River, take note of its impressive architecture and rich traditions that have shaped generations of cadets.

Next, we arrive at the New London Harbor Light, an iconic beacon first lit in 1801 that has guided countless mariners safely into port for over two centuries. Its historical significance lies not just in its age but also as one of America’s oldest lighthouses still standing today; it symbolizes hope and safety amidst turbulent waters. The unique octagonal design combined with striking white brick makes this lighthouse a picturesque landmark worth capturing on your camera.

Finally, let us visit Lyman Allyn Art Museum which opened its doors in 1932 and houses an extensive collection ranging from American art to European masterpieces spanning several centuries. This cultural gem serves as both an educational resource and a community hub while showcasing works by renowned artists such as Winslow Homer and John Singer Sargent—making it significant for art lovers everywhere.
